Agromyzidae sp. (..?)
Robert Heemskerk
hi flyforum,

This afternoon I found this tiny fly on some piece of grass.
Must be Agromyzidae sp. I think..
It would be nice if this fly could be identified to specie-level.
Perhabs there are some characteristics parts to see on the picture?

Paul Beuk
Cerodontha, probably denticornis (named after the 'tooth' on the antenna).

David Gibbs
you need a close up of the mesonotum to see if it has acrostichals or not
 
Paul Beuk
I cannot make out anything of acrostichal setae on the mesonotum in these pictures, and I think they usually are rather distinct in this genus...

Robert Heemskerk
There are no acrostichal setae on the mesonotum.

In this detail I can see the 'tooth', then this is Cerodontha denticornis I think..Wink
